WebMMS stands for a variety of product names, most commonly Miracle Mineral Solution. MMS typically describes a solution containing the chemical sodium chlorite, which at high strengths is used as a bleach. The term Chlorine Dioxide Solution (CDS) is also used to refer to sodium chlorite solutions. Weaker solutions have also been marketed as ... WebYou should have a blood pressure test if you're worried about your blood pressure at any time. If you're over 40, you can have this test done as part of an NHS Health Check, which is offered to adults in England aged 40 to 74 every 5 years. If you have been diagnosed with high or low blood pressure, or you have a high risk of developing either ...

Web3 nov. 2024 · Micardis is used to treat essential hypertension (high blood pressure) in adults. ‘Essential’ means that the hypertension has no obvious cause. Micardis is also used to prevent cardiovascular problems (problems with the heart and blood vessels) such as heart attacks or strokes. It is used in patients who have had problems due to blood clots ...
